Peersight
Employers
Jobs
Companies
Top Cities
Log In
Jobs
Lyft Driver Lyft Driver Lyft Driver Lyft Driver Lyft Driver Lyft Driver - Earn Extra Cash Lyft Driver Flexible Hours - Lyft Driver Flexible Hours - Lyft Driver Lyft Driver Lyft Driver Entry-Level Jobs - Drive For Lyft Lyft Driver - Supplement Your Delivery Holiday Jobs - Drive for Lyft Holiday Jobs - Drive for Lyft Lyft Driver - Earn Extra Cash Lyft Driver Lyft Driver Lyft Driver Lyft Driver Lyft Driver Lyft Driver Flexible Hours - Lyft Driver Lyft Driver - Get Paid the Same Day with Flexible Hours - Lyft Driver Full-Time Work - Drive For Lyft Lyft Driver Lyft Driver Lyft Driver Lyft Driver - Supplement Your Warehouse Lyft Driver - Supplement Your Lyft Driver - Get Paid the Same Day with Lyft Driver Lyft Driver - Supplement Your Warehouse Lyft Driver Lyft Driver Entry-Level Jobs - Drive For Lyft Holiday Jobs - Drive for Lyft Lyft Driver Flexible Hours - Lyft Driver Lyft Driver - Supplement Your Warehouse Lyft Driver Lyft Driver - Supplement Your Delivery Flexible Hours - Lyft Driver Lyft Driver Lyft Driver Lyft Driver Full-Time Work - Drive For Lyft Lyft Driver - Supplement Your Delivery Lyft Driver Newest Jobs
Companies
Yelp ContactMonkey CareGuide Sterling-Turner Clearbanc Aecom Aerotek Exact Media Two Sigma WeWork Jane Street Insight Global AsteroidX Doordash Akira First Convenience Bank Borrowell AT&T Shopify Square American Income Life Amazon Flex Peel Regional Police Hatchways Creative Circle Instacart Recovhub Walgreens Vector Marketing Clickworker Microsoft LowCostWebDesignFirm.com Scotiabank 51talk UnitedHealth Group TD Bank Top Hat Paylocity Desjardins Checkout 51 mappedin CI&T Mobeewave The Youth Connection Hootsuite GoParkr ScribbleLive SnapTravel autoTRADER.ca Xiaomi All Companies
Top Cities
Chicago, Illinois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s New York, New York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s Toronto, Ontario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s Vancouver, British Columbia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s Calgary, Alberta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s San Francisco, California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s Montréal, Quebec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s Los Angeles, California Sales Jobs Engineering Jobs Marketing Jobs Product Jobs Design Jobs Customer Support Jobs
Navigation
My Profile Log Out

Enterprise System Java Software Engineer At BlackRock

Location: New York, New York

Job Description

About BlackRock

BlackRock helps investors build better financial futures. As a fiduciary to investors and a leading provider of financial technology, our clients turn to us for the solutions they need when planning for their most important goals. As of December 31, 2018, the firm managed approximately $5.98 trillion in assets on behalf of investors worldwide. For additional information on BlackRock, please visit www.blackrock.com | Twitter: @blackrock | Blog: www.blackrockblog.com | LinkedIn: www.linkedin.com/company/blackrock.

Job Description:

Being a developer at BlackRock means you get the best of both worlds: working for one of the most advanced financial companies and being part of a software development team responsible for next generation technology and solutions.

The position is for a Software Engineer within the Investment Systems Development team. Investment Systems is a team within the Aladdin Product Group and are responsible for technology utilized by Researchers, Portfolio Managers, Traders, Risk Managers, Compliance Officers and Investment Operations.

The Investment Systems – Shared Services team is responsible for common core infrastructure required to support Investment Systems on the Aladdin platform. The team has a focus on building high performance shared infrastructure to expose Investments-oriented capability through interfaces and services. In addition, the team is in the process of building out the next generation position data service on a distributed query and computation platform utilizing technologies such as Apache Ignite.

You are:

  • Curious and eager to learn new things, with a healthy disrespect for the status quo
  • Willing to embrace work outside of your comfort zone, and open to guidance from others; you make mistakes, but learn from them
  • Passionate about technology, with personal ownership for the work you do
  • Data-focused, with an eye for the details that matter to solve the problem

We are:

  • Passionate about building quality software and scaling technology to meet the needs of tomorrow
  • Building solutions for BlackRock and over 100 organizations who use our technology
  • Developing in Java, Python, Cassandra, Kafka, Apache Ignite, and many others
  • Committed to open source, and contributing back to the community
  • Writing testable software every day, with a focus on incremental innovation

You have:

  • 3+ years hands-on experience developing complex enterprise software systems.
  • BA/BS in Computer Science from an accredited university
  • Excellent analytical, problem-solving and communication skills
  • An ability to translate real business problems into technical solutions
  • A track record of forging strong relationships and building trusted partnerships through open dialogue and continuous delivery
  • Knowledge and experience adhering to software development life cycle best practices including test driven development (TDD), unit testing discipline, agile development and CI/CD strategies.
  • Experience working with teams across different time-zones and countries
  • Strong OO skills and design patterns knowledge and implementation experience using one or more object-oriented languages (e.g. Java, C/C++, Python)
  • Advanced knowledge and experience developing and working with relational databases (e.g. MySQL, Sybase)
  • Experience building cloud-native applications is a plus
  • Experience developing large-scale distributed software systems and streaming systems using open source distributed frameworks (e.g. Apache Ignite) is a plus
  • Experience developing using NoSQL and distributed storage technologies (e.g. Cassandra, HBase) is a plus

Want to learn more?

For 30 years, to drive innovation, BlackRock has bought great minds together. From the very beginning technology was leveraged for insight and efficiency to help our businesses better understand their client’s objectives. BlackRock is accelerating innovation and technology to invest even more in our Aladdin platform and looking for people with a passion for technology and a love of solving complex problems to join our teams.

BlackRock is proud to be an Equal Opportunity and Affirmative Action Employer. We evaluate qualified applicants without regard to race, color, national origin, religion, sex, sexual orientation, gender identity, disability, protected veteran status, and other statuses protected by law.

BlackRock will consider for employment qualified applicants with arrest or conviction records in a manner consistent with the requirements of the law, including any applicable fair chance law.